Tzimmes - delicious. magazine
Tzimmes is a Ashkenazi Jewish side dish of stewed fruit and root vegetables that's traditionally served on Rosh Hashanah.
Ingredients
- 3 tbsp olive oil
- 1 large onion, finely chopped
- 3 garlic cloves, finely sliced
- 1 cinnamon stick
- 2 tbsp sea salt flakes
- 2 tsp baharat (or ½ tsp ground ginger, ½ tsp ground nutmeg and ½ tsp ground cumin)
- ½ tsp freshly ground black pepper
- 2 sweet potatoes, peeled and cut into rough 1cm chunks
- 2 parsnips, peeled and cut into rough 1cm chunks
- 4 carrots, peeled, trimmed and cut into 1cm rounds
- 500g dried prunes, roughly chopped
- 100g maple syrup
- 500ml vegetable stock
- 200ml orange juice
- 150ml rice vinegar
